外部Facebook连接站点使用多好友邀请,释放现有cakephp会话

外部Facebook连接站点使用多好友邀请,释放现有cakephp会话,cakephp,facebook,Cakephp,Facebook,我有一个facebook连接网站。我可以使用facebook api和fbml“登录”到我的网站。我想让我的用户能够邀请朋友。我正在使用多邀请,表单显示得很好 我的问题是,一旦用户在页面上邀请或取消,请求从facebook返回到我的应用程序,就会导致新会话启动 在appcontroller的beforeFilter中,我尝试使用facebook会话id作为cakephp应用程序的会话id,从facebook返回时,使用会话id($id)强制使用用户的现有会话。但是,当会话_start()最终被调

我有一个facebook连接网站。我可以使用facebook api和fbml“登录”到我的网站。我想让我的用户能够邀请朋友。我正在使用多邀请,表单显示得很好

我的问题是,一旦用户在页面上邀请或取消,请求从facebook返回到我的应用程序,就会导致新会话启动

在appcontroller的beforeFilter中,我尝试使用facebook会话id作为cakephp应用程序的会话id,从facebook返回时,使用会话id($id)强制使用用户的现有会话。但是,当会话_start()最终被调用时,每次都会分配一个新的会话id

任何人都可以实现使用multi-invite的cakephp connect网站


注意:这是一个外部应用程序网站,不需要画布页面。

在黑暗中拍摄,但您的安全设置是什么?如果它是高的,尝试中等。然后,您的会话密钥可能不会在后续页面加载时重置。

旧线程,但我修复了相同的问题,将安全性设置为低

这是在我们的开发环境中,因此我认为设置是低或中,我将在假期后查看。此外,我的cakephp会话设置为自动启动。我已经把这个问题暂时放在了我们的网站上,准备使用facebook的其他功能。